What is the volume of a right circular cylinder with a diameter of 19.6 yd and a height of 23.52 yd? Enter your answer in the box. Use 3.14 for pi and round only your final answer to the nearest hundredth.

Answer:

Volume of a right circular cylinder is given by:


V = \pi r^2 h .....[1] where

V represents the volume of a cylinder.

r represents the radius of a cylinder.

h represents the height of a cylinder.

As per the given statement:

Diameter(D) = 19.6 yd and height(h) = 23.52 yd.

Diameter = 2r where r is the radius of the cylinder.


r = (D)/(2)


r = (19.6)/(2) = 9.8 yd

Substitute these given values in [1] we have;


V = 3.14 * (9.8)^2 * 23.52 cubic yard


V = 3.14 * 96.04 * 23.52

Simplify:

V = 7,092.82291 cubic yard.

Therefore, volume of a circular cylinder to the nearest hundredths is, 7092.82 cubic yard.
